does magento resets permissions every time you request new page after you delete all cache, and even in "default" mode??
if we have correct permissions and user:group settings, anyway some folders are created as root with 600, and results 404/403 on frontend.

created few files in root folder with chmod +x file, and bum, it reset to 600.

just trying to understand how it works.
